RACE RECAP
Kyle Busch delivered a commanding performance in the Fr8 Racing 208 at Atlanta Motor Speedway, converting a 3rd-place starting position into a trip to victory lane. The No. 7 led 37 laps on the day and scored 72.7 fantasy points.
Carson Hocevar (No. 77) finished second after starting 18th โ an impressive climb of 16 positions, while Giovanni Ruggiero (No. 17) completed the podium in third. The stage battles added another layer of intrigue: Corey Heim captured Stage 1 and Stewart Friesen won Stage 2. The race featured multiple lead changes among several drivers โ Ben Rhodes led a race-high 70 laps but couldn't convert track dominance into the victory. The drafting chess match played out across the high-banked oval, with positions shuffling constantly through the pack.
The biggest mover of the race was Daniel Dye (No. 10), who charged from 30th to 13th โ a gain of 17 positions that made the No. 10 one of the top fantasy value plays. Carson Hocevar also impressed, climbing from 18th to 2nd.
The race wasn't without drama โ 6 drivers failed to finish. Cole Butcher (started 6th) was collected in an accident after completing 100 laps, and Daniel Hemric (started 13th) was collected in suspension after completing 88 laps. From a fantasy perspective, Kyle Busch led all scorers with 72.7 points, followed by Carson Hocevar (50) and Ben Rhodes (49).
